What I Look for in the Stainless Steel Quality
For me, the first thing to check is the stainless steel grade. I prefer flatware that resists rust, stains, and bending. When I buy Rogers flatware, I pay attention to whether it is labeled as 18/10 or another quality grade, since that usually tells me a lot about shine and durability. I also like pieces that feel solid rather than too light or flimsy.

How I Decide on a Set Size
I always think about how many people I need to serve. If I am buying for a family, I usually want a larger set with enough place settings for guests. If it is just for me or a small household, a smaller set makes more sense. I also check whether the set includes serving pieces, because that can save me from buying extras later.
